Did you know that Notting Hill Carnival was founded by a communist? Claudia Jones was a journalist who was deported by the US for her politics. When she arrived in London, her response to racial violence was to set up a festival celebrating arts and culture that has survived the years. Jones also created the UK’s first major black newspaper and joined the Communist Party of Great Britain. Micha Frazer-Carroll explores her legacy in this video, first published last year.
